Itachi is a good character. I don't wish to talk about Itachi's role in Uchiha murder. His reasons can be justified.

However I would like to say the way he treated Sasuke after the murder doesn't seem good to me. Itachi's way of making Sasuke stronger was wrong, I . He made Sasuke feel weak. He goaded Sasuke into seeking strength. He taught Sasuke to hate.
He used doujutsu twice on Sasuke. Wasn't it kind of torture? Why did Itachi think that was the way to make Sasuke strong so that he himself can die at his hands?

Sasuke would have sought revenge no matter when he came to know who the culprit was. I agree. But that is not the point.

Itachi made Sasuke's life more miserable, a kid whose life was already miserable. Really, you save your kid brother from possible death, because you love him dearly. His entire family is butchered. You show him how they were killed by no one other than yourself. You tell him he is worthless, weak and blah blah. Psychologically how would this affect a kid? No doubt he became so obsessed with revenge because of this.

Itachi is one of my favorites. So is Sasuke. So is Naruto. I hope it would be a happy ending for the manga with Sasuke and Naruto becoming brothers.
